77346 Zip Code Historical Education Level Data
ACS 2010-2014 data
Total population: 57,329
77346 Zip Code | Texas | U.S. | |
Total 25 Years and Over Population | 35,226, 100% | 16,426,730 | 209,056,129 |
Less Than High School | 2,383, 6.76%, see rank | 18.42% | 13.67% |
High School Graduate | 7,137, 20.26%, see rank | 25.24% | 27.95% |
Some College or Associate Degree | 13,088, 37.15%, see rank | 29.26% | 29.09% |
Bachelor Degree | 8,766, 24.89%, see rank | 17.95% | 18.27% |
Master, Doctorate, or Professional Degree | 3,852, 10.94%, see rank | 9.14% | 11.01% |
USA.com Education Index# | 14.23, see rank | 13.21 | 13.54 |
# Higher USA.com Education Index means more educated population.
